Embracing ambiguity is a form of ethical courage from "summary" of The Ethics of Ambiguity by Simone de Beauvoir,Bernard Frechtman
The concept of embracing ambiguity as a form of ethical courage is a central theme in The Ethics of Ambiguity. This idea challenges individuals to confront the inherent uncertainties and complexities of the human experience with bravery and integrity. Ambiguity is a fundamental aspect of human existence, as we are constantly faced with conflicting desires, values, and beliefs. Rather than seeking to eliminate or ignore ambiguity, ethical courage requires us to embrace it fully. This means accepting the inherent contradictions and uncertainties of life without succumbing to despair or nihilism.
